Why is my chicken so skinny?

Parasites. Worms and parasites that live in your chicken’s digestive tract will reduce your chicken’s appetite leading to weight loss. Parasites will also deplete your chicken from the nutrients they need to prevent them from becoming stressed. Worm your chickens regularly to prevent parasite-related weight loss.

Why won’t my chickens gain weight?

A young chicken who does not eat enough will not gain weight like the others in the flock. The young birds continue to fill out in size for the first 6 months. Even after egg laying begins, some growth and weight gain can still be occurring. Older hens and roosters should be able to maintain their weight.

Is molasses good for broiler chicken?

Molasses has been effectively used as a feed ingredient for all types of livestock for over 100 years. Many studies have been conducted with poultry which indicate that molasses may be successfully used to replace a portion of the cereal grain in diets for broilers, layers, and turkeys.

What is the best source of protein for chickens?

  • Cooked eggs: 91% protein. Eggs are the perfect whole food. …
  • Fish, or fish meal: 61 – 72% protein. …
  • Mealworms: 49% protein live, around 36% dried. …
  • Pumpkin seeds: 31 – 33% protein. …
  • Lentils: 26 – 30% protein. …
  • Cat food: 26 – 30% protein. …
  • Sunflower seeds: 26% protein. …
  • Garden peas: 23% protein.

What causes failure to thrive in chickens?

What is Failure to Thrive? There are varying factors that may cause a bird not to thrive. The most common reasons for young chicks not to thrive are inexperienced handlers and inadequate nutrition. Deficient diets can also cause the chick to be stunted, weak and have symptoms such as regurgitation.

What is the best bedding for chickens in the winter time?

Although straw is soft, it is not very absorbent, quickly becoming wet from the chicken’s waste. A wet bedding is hazardous to chickens because it harbors mold which can make the hens sick. A better chicken coop bedding for the winter months is an absorbent bedding such as pine pellets or hemp.

Is Cracked corn OK for chickens?

Yes! Cracked corn gives your chickens energy and helps to keep them warm. It also gives their egg yolks a deeper yellow hue. As part of a balanced diet, it’s a good source of carbohydrates.
